Output ecc5a76e056a183b62c112c0f99e2ef991a9050c516e2afda855b84dc3b28484:2
- value
- 515359
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6fe824cc64f8a6803e46aac2a47b380231da0ce
- address
- bc1q5mlgynxxf79xsqlyd2kz53ansq33mgxwenhz2z
- transaction
- ecc5a76e056a183b62c112c0f99e2ef991a9050c516e2afda855b84dc3b28484